1 Eze Nebukadneza kpụrụ oyiyi ọlaedo nke ịdị elu ya ga-adị iri mita atọ, obosara ya ga-adị ka mita atọ. Emesịa, o debe ya nʼobosara ala Dura, nke dị nʼotu mpaghara Babilọn.
In [his] eighteenth year Nabuchodonosor the king made a golden image, its height was sixty cubits, its breadth six cubits: and he set it up in the plain of Deira, in the province of Babylon.
2 Eze Nebukadneza ziri ozi ka e zie ndị nnọchite anya eze niile, ndịisi, ndị na-achị achị, ndị ndụmọdụ ya niile, ndị na-elekọta ụlọakụ ya niile, ndị ọkaikpe, ndị maji na-edozi okwu na ọtụtụ ndị ọzọ nọkwa nʼisi ọchịchị akụkụ niile nke ala ahụ, ka ha bịa nʼụbọchị a ga-edo oyiyi ahụ nsọ bụ nke eze Nebukadneza guzobere.
And he sent forth to gather the governors, and the captains, and the heads of provinces, chiefs, and princes, and those who were in authority, and all the rulers of districts, to come to the dedication of the image.
3 Ya mere, ndị nnọchite anya eze niile, ndịisi, ndị na-achị achị, ndị ndụmọdụ ya niile na ndị na-elekọta ụlọakụ ya niile, ndị ọkaikpe, ndị maji na-edozi okwu na ọtụtụ ndị ọzọ nọkwa nʼisi ọchịchị akụkụ niile nke ala ahụ, zukọtara maka ido oyiyi ahụ nke eze, bụ Nebukadneza guzobere nsọ. Ha niile guzooro ọtọ nʼihu oyiyi ahụ bụ nke eze Nebukadneza guzobere.
So the heads of provinces, the governors, the captains, the chiefs, the great princes, those who were in authority, and all the rulers of districts, were gathered to the dedication of the image which king Nabuchodonosor had set up; and they stood before the image.
4 Onye nkwusa kwuru okwu nʼolu ike, “Mmadụ niile si na mba niile na asụsụ niile dị iche iche bịa, ka a na-enye iwu nke a,
Then a herald cried aloud, To you it is commanded, you peoples, tribes, [and] languages,
5 mgbe ọbụla unu nụrụ ụda ọja, une, ụbọ akwara, maọbụ ụda ihe egwu ọbụla, unu ga-ada nʼala kpọọ isiala nye ihe a Nebukadneza eze ji ọlaedo kpụọ.
at what hour you shall hear the sound of the trumpet, and pipe, and harp, and sackbut, and lute, and every kind of music, you shall fall down and worship the golden image which king Nabuchodonosor has set up.
6 Onye ọbụla juru ịkpọ isiala ka a ga-atụba ngwangwa nʼime ọkụ nke na-enwu ajọ onwunwu.”
And whoever shall not fall down and worship, in the same hour he shall be cast into the burning fiery furnace.
7 Ya mere, ngwangwa ha nụrụ ụda opi ike, nke ọja, une ụbọ akwara, nke une na nke egwu dị iche iche, ndị niile si mba dị iche iche, ndị na-asụ asụsụ dị iche iche, dara nʼala kpọọ isiala nye oyiyi ọlaedo ahụ, nke eze bụ Nebukadneza guzobere.
And it came to pass when the nations heard the sound of the trumpet, and pipe, and harp, and sackbut, and lute, and all kinds of music, all the nations, tribes, [and] languages, fell down and worshipped the golden image which king Nabuchodonosor had set up.
8 Nʼoge a, ụfọdụ nʼime ndị Kaldịa pụtara nʼihu boo ndị Juu ebubo.
Then came near [certain] Chaldeans, and accused the Jews to the king, [saying],
9 Ha gwara eze, bụ Nebukadneza, “Ka eze dị ndụ ruo mgbe ebighị ebi.
O king, live for ever.
10 Gị, onwe gị nyere iwu, na onye ọbụla nụrụ ụda opi ike, ọja, une, ụbọ akwara maọbụ ihe egwu ọzọ ga-akpọ isiala sekpuoro ihe ahụ e ji ọlaedo kpụọ,
You, O king, has made a decree that every man who shall hear the sound of the trumpet, and pipe, and harp, sackbut, and lute, and all kinds of music,
11 na onye ọbụla jụrụ ịkpọ isiala ka a ga-atụba nʼime ọkụ na-enwu ajọ onwunwu.
and shall not fall down and worship the golden image, shall be cast into the burning fiery furnace.
12 Ugbu a, e nwere ụfọdụ ndị Juu, ndị aha ha bụ Shedrak, na Mishak na Abednego, ndị i mere ka ha bụrụ ndị na-elekọta ihe niile a na-eme eme nʼala Babilọn; ha aṅaghị ntị nʼiwu eze nyere, jụkwa ịkpọ isiala nye oyiyi a i ji ọlaedo kpụọ.”
There are [certain] Jews whom you has appointed over the affairs of the province of Babylon, Sedrach, Misach, [and] Abdenago, who have not obeyed your decree, O king: they serve not your gods, and worship not the golden image which you have set up.
13 Nebukadneza nʼọnọdụ oke iwe nyere iwu ka a kpọta Shedrak, na Mishak, na Abednego. Ya mere, a kpọbatara ndị ikom a nʼihu eze,
Then Nabuchodonosor in wrath and anger commanded to bring Sedrach, Misach, and Abdenago: and they were brought before the king.
14 Nebukadneza sịrị ha, “Ọ bụ eziokwu, Shedrak, na Mishak, na Abednego, na unu adịghị efe chi m maọbụ kpọọ isiala nye oyiyi ọlaedo ahụ m guzobere?
And Nabuchodonosor answered and said to them, Is it true, Sedrach, Misach, [and] Abdenago, that you serve not my gods, and worship not the golden image which I have set up?
15 Mgbe unu nụrụ ụda opi, ọja, une na ụbọ akwara maọbụ ihe egwu ọzọ, ọ bụrụ na unu adaa nʼala kpọọ isiala nye oyiyi ahụ a kpụrụ akpụ, ihe niile ga-adị mma. Kama ọ bụrụ na unu ajụ ịkpọ isiala, a ga-atụnye unu ngwangwa nʼime ọkụ na-enwu ajọ onwunwu. Kedụ chi ahụ nke pụrụ ịnapụta unu site nʼaka m?”
Now then if you be ready, whenever you shall hear the sound of the trumpet, and pipe, and harp, and sackbut, and lute, and harmony, and every kind of music, to fall down and worship the golden image which I have made; [well]: but if you worship not, in the same hour you shall be cast into the burning fiery furnace; and who is the God that shall deliver you out of my hand?
16 Shedrak, na Mishak, na Abednego, gwara eze, “O Nebukadneza, ọ dịghị mkpa na anyị ga-azara ọnụ anyị nʼihu gị banyere okwu a.
Then answered Sedrach, Misach [and] Abdenago and said to king Nabuchodonosor, We have no need to answer you concerning this matter.
17 Ọ bụrụ Chineke anyị na-efe nwere ike ịzọpụta anyị site nʼọkụ na-enwusi ike nʼaka gị, ya zọpụta anyị.
For our God whom we serve is in the heavens, able to deliver us from the burning fiery furnace, and he will rescue us from your hands, O king.
18 Ma ọ bụrụkwa na ọ zọpụtaghị anyị, mata nke ọma, o eze, na anyị agaghị efe chi gị ndị a maọbụ kpọọ isiala nye oyiyi a ị kpụrụ akpụ nke ị guzobere.”
But if not, be it known to you, O king, that we [will] not serve your gods, nor worship the image which you have set up.
19 Mgbe ahụ, Nebukadneza jupụtara nʼoke iwe megide Shedrak, na Mishak, na Abednego, nke bụ nʼihu ya gbarụrụ nʼebe ha nọ. O nyere iwu sị ka e mee ụlọ ọkụ ahụ ka ọ dị ọkụ ugboro asaa karịa ka o kwesiri.
Then Nabuchodonosor was filled with wrath, and the form of his countenance was changed toward Sedrach, Misach, and Abdenago: and he gave orders to heat the furnace seven times [more than usual], until it should burn to the uttermost.
20 Ọ nyere ụfọdụ ndị kacha sie ike nʼetiti ndị agha ya iwu ka e kee Shedrak, na Mishak, na Abednego eriri nʼụkwụ na aka, tụbakwa ha nʼọkụ ahụ na-enwu enwu.
And he commanded mighty men to bind Sedrach, Misach, and Abdenago, and to cast [them] into the burning fiery furnace.
21 Ya mere, ha kere ndị ikom ahụ agbụ ebe ha ka yi uwe ụkwụ ha, na akwa nkụkụ isi ha, na uwe mwụda ha, na uwe ha niile, tụba ha nʼetiti ọkụ ahụ na-enwu ajọ onwunwu.
Then those men were bound with their coats, and caps, and hose, and were cast into the midst of the burning fiery furnace,
22 Ebe ọ bụ nʼokwu eze dị ọkụ ọkụ, tinyere na ọkụ ahụ na-enwusi ike, o mere ka ire ọkụ regbuo ndị agha ahụ tụbara Shedrak, na Mishak, na Abednego.
forasmuch as the king's word prevailed; and the furnace was made exceeding hot.
23 Ya mere, Shedrak, na Mishak, na Abednego ndị e kesịrị agbụ ike, dabara nʼime ọkụ ahụ na-enwusi ike.
Then these three men, Sedrach, Misach, and Abdenago, fell bound into the midst of the burning furnace, and walked in the midst of the flame, singing praise to God, and blessing the Lord.
24 Nʼọnọdụ iju anya, Eze Nebukadneza wuliri nʼụkwụ ya, jụọ ndị ndụmọdụ sị, “Ọ bụghị ndị ikom atọ anyị kere agbụ ka anyị tụbara nʼime ọkụ?” Ha zara eze, “Ọ bụ ezie, eze.”
And Nabuchodonosor heard them singing praises; and he wondered, and rose up in haste, and said to his nobles, Did we not cast three men bound into the midst of the fire? and they said to the king, Yes, O king.
25 Ọ sịrị, “Ma ana m ahụ mmadụ anọ ndị a na-ekeghị agbụ, ka ha na-agagharị nʼime ọkụ ahụ. Leekwa na ọkụ ahụ anaghị ere ha. Onye ahụ mere ha mmadụ anọ yiri nwa nke ndị bụ chi.”
And the king said, But I see four men loose, and walking in the midst of the fire, and there has no harm happened to them; and the appearance of the fourth is like the Son of God.
26 Mgbe ahụ Nebukadneza, bịara nso nʼọnụ ụzọ oke ọkụ ahụ sị, “Shedrak, Mishak na Abednego, ndị ohu Chineke Onye kachasị ihe niile elu, pụtanụ! Bịanụ nʼebe a!” Ya mere, Shedrak, Mishak na Abednego, sitere nʼoke ọkụ ahụ pụta.
Then Nabuchodonosor drew near to the door of the burning fiery furnace, and said, Sedrach, Misach, [and] Abdenago, you servants of the most high God, proceed forth, and come here. So Sedrach, Misach, [and] Abdenago, came forth out of the midst of the fire.
27 Ụmụ ndị eze niile, ndịisi niile, ndị ahụ niile na-achị achị na ndị ndụmọdụ eze niile, zukọtara gburugburu ndị ikom atọ ahụ, ha hụkwara na ọkụ emerụghị ha ahụ, na o rechapụghịkwa agịrị isi dị ha nʼisi, uwe ha ereghịkwa ọkụ, isisi anwụrụ ọkụ adịghịkwa nʼahụ ha.
Then were assembled the satraps, and captains, and heads of provinces, and the royal princes; and they saw the men, [and perceived] that the fire had not had power against their bodies, and the hair of their head was not burnt, and their coats were not scorched, nor was the smell of fire upon them.
28 Mgbe ahụ, Nebukadneza sịrị, “Otuto dịrị Chineke nke Shedrak, Mishak na Abednego nʼihi na o zitere mmụọ ozi ya ịzọpụta ndị ohu ya tụkwasịrị ya obi, mgbe ha jụrụ ime ihe eze nyere nʼiwu, kama ha jiri aka ha họrọ ịnwụ, kama ife chi ọzọ nke na-abụghị Chineke nke ha.
And king Nabuchodonosor answered and said, Blessed be the God of Sedrach, Misach, [and] Abdenago, who has sent his angel, and delivered his servants, because they trusted in him; and they have changed the king's word, and delivered their bodies to be burnt, that they might not serve nor worship any god, except their own God.
29 Ya mere, ana m enye iwu a taa, na-asị na onye ọbụla, maọbụ mba ọbụla, maọbụ asụsụ ọbụla, onye kwuru okwu ọjọọ megide Chineke Shedrak, Mishak na Abednego, a ga-etikpọkwa ụlọ onye ahụ, mee ka ọ ghọọ mkpọmkpọ ebe. Nʼihi na o nweghị chi ọzọ nke pụrụ ịzọpụta nʼụzọ dị otu a.”
Therefore I publish a decree: Every people, tribe, [or] language, that shall speak reproachfully against the God of Sedrach, Misach, [and] Abdenago shall be destroyed, and their houses shall be plundered: because there is no other God who shall be able to deliver thus.
30 Mgbe ahụ, eze nyere Shedrak, Mishak na Abednego ọkwa ọzọ dị elu karịa nke ha nwere na mbụ nʼala Babilọn.
Then the king promoted Sedrach, Misach, [and] Abdenago, in the province of Babylon, and advanced them, and gave them authority to rule over all the Jews who were in his kingdom.
